This business was fully acquired by JPMorgan in 2009. Cazenove Capital Management: £7.6bn in assets under management. This business continued independently, and was acquired by Schroders in July 2013. Cazenove Private Equity: was spun out as a private equity firm and would become DFJ Esprit.
Is Cazenove part of Schroders?
Schroders acquired Cazenove Capital Holdings, a leading independent wealth management and investment funds business. Multi-asset investments has continued to be an important asset class and key growth area for the business.

Is Schroders part of Lloyds Bank?
A new company backed by 400 years’ experience, Schroders Personal Wealth is a joint venture between Lloyds Banking Group and Schroders – two of the UK’s largest names in banking and asset management.

What is J.P. Morgan known for?
J.P. Morgan was known for reorganizing businesses to make them more profitable and stable and gaining control of them. He reorganized several major railroads and became a powerful railroad magnate. He also financed industrial consolidations that formed General Electric, U.S. Steel, and International Harvester.
